Engine/Motor and Drive Pulleys Alignment
1.
Install the drive belt.
2.
Use a straight edge to align the engine/motor pulley to the drive pulley. Also check that
the engine pulley is within 1/8" square with the drive pulley. Loosen the engine mounting
bolts and rotate the engine if necessary.
3.
Check front-to-back movement of the engine does not exceed 1/4". Tighten the motor
mount U-bolts if necessary.
4.
Engage the clutch handle and adjust the drive belt tension to 7/16" deflection with 10 lb.
of force.
5.
Recheck the pulley alignment and engine squareness with the clutch handle engaged.
Adjust if necessary.
6.
Adjust the drive belt support to 1/4" (±1/32) from the belt while engaged.
4.6
Power Feed Preliminary Test
This test will determine if the problem is a mechanical or electrical.
1.
Remove the drive belt from the power feed drive pulley.
2.
Turn the key switch to the ACC position. Put the carriage forward/reverse switch into the
forward position and turn the feed rate dial through all speeds. If the power feed motor
runs properly at all speeds, the problem is a mechanical one instead of an electrical one.
4.7
Power Feed Mechanical Test
1.
Remove the weight from the track rollers. They should turn smoothly and easily with very
little play.
2.
Make sure the middle track cover is not bent or touching the top rail.
3.
Make sure the middle track oiler is free of sawdust buildup.
4.
Make sure the power feed chain is not stiff from rust. Also make sure the chain is not too
tight.
5.
Check the power feed shaft. Visually inspect the bearings. The shaft should move neither
in or out nor side to side.
